Linguistic Origin & Historical Etymology
The term 'discourse' originates from the Latin 'discursus', meaning 'running to and fro', which evolved through Old French into Middle English. Historically, it has shifted from a general term for conversation to a more structured form of communication in various contexts, including academic and literary discussions.

View all stories →How Are Palisade Cells Adapted for Photosynthesis (and Why Are They Called 'Palisade')?
Palisade mesophyll cells are column-shaped, densely packed with chloroplasts, and positioned near the leaf's upper surface to maximize light absorption for photosynthesis. Their name comes from the French word for a defensive fence of wooden stakes, referencing their tightly aligned, upright cellular structure.
